Paul wants to make renovations to his cooperative apartment in Brooklyn that involve removing a wall. What approval process must he follow?

Correct Answer

A) He must obtain board approval and ensure compliance with building codes

Cooperative renovations in New York typically require board approval, especially for structural changes like wall removal. The board must ensure renovations comply with building codes, do not affect other units, and maintain building integrity.

Specific performance is a court-ordered remedy that compels the breaching party to fulfill their obligations under the contract rather than simply paying monetary damages. It is an equitable remedy used when monetary damages would be inadequate.

The Statute of Frauds is a legal requirement that certain types of contracts must be in writing and signed to be enforceable. In real estate, all contracts for the sale of land or interests in land must be in writing.

A time is of the essence clause in a contract means that all deadlines and dates specified in the agreement are strictly enforceable, and failure to meet them constitutes a material breach.
